After finally getting her on the road, I have been driving about with the timing 10 degrees out (I set it up using the induction loop on the PTU, and after reading Jeff's write up, I set it up using his way), and has made a wonderful difference, however, seeing as the battery had been off for ages, it has self learnt with the timing out, is it worth me resetting the ECU so it can now learn with the timing set up correctly, or will it just re learn?

 

Cheers, Tudor.

Featured Replies

It will re-learn but may take a little while, so a forced reset would do no harm at all.
